首页后端开发PHPphp获取表格单元格数据 php获取表格单元格数据的函数

php获取表格单元格数据 php获取表格单元格数据的函数

时间2023-04-26 14:06:13发布访客分类PHP浏览1190
导读:请教PHP如何获取excel表格的最大行数和列数 全部替换为空,然后将文本,复制粘贴回到Excel即可。SHIFT+CTRL+回车键 结束,否则结果不对。A:A表示A列,65536表示表格的最大行数,如果你确定你使用不到那么多行数,可以适当...

请教PHP如何获取excel表格的最大行数和列数

全部替换为空,然后将文本,复制粘贴回到Excel即可。

SHIFT+CTRL+回车键 结束,否则结果不对。A:A表示A列,65536表示表格的最大行数,如果你确定你使用不到那么多行数,可以适当缩小行数范围,比如改成20000,比如改成6000,等等,总之不要比你有可能用到的行数小就行。

先查最大行数,我们按住ctrl+下箭头,发现光标移至表格的最下面,此时显示的行号是65536,所以该版本的excel最大行数是65536。

版本不同,excel的最大行数和列数不同。2003版最大行数是65536行,最大列数是256列。Excel2007及以后的版本最大行数是1048576行,最大列数是16384列。

所以工作的第一步就是要将数据从excel中取出来。这里我使用到了一个开源php处理excel类:phpexcel. 该项目的详细信息http://phpexcel.codeplex点抗/。

工作中经常要遇到将xlsx文件中的部分内容导入到数据库。通常我们都是用PHPExcel来读取。

phpexcel读取合并单元格的值

excel表格中通过VALUE函数可以取得合并单元格的值。参考工具和原料如下:一台苹果笔记本电脑。Excel for Mac 2011。获取方法:使用软件Excel for Mac 2011打开一张excel表格。

首先打开excel,在两个单元格内分别输入一些内容。如图所示。重新选择一个单元格,输入=,然后点一下这两个单元格的坐标,点完一个后中间加一个连接号& 。输完后按一下回车就可以看到两个单元格的内容合并到一个单元格了。

接着,在代码窗口中输入读取单元格的VBA语句。

查找的空值的单元格如果是合并的单元格的话,值就是上列或几列的值。

关于phpexcel读取excel表的问题,如下

require_once(phpexcel2/Classes/PHPExcel.php); $filePath = test.xlsx 尽量不要用绝对路径。

input_file = data.xlsxobjPHPExcel = PHPExcel_IOFactory:load($input_file);sheetData = $objPHPExcel-getSheet(0)-toArray(null, true, true, true);如果文章到此结束,那价值就不大了。

php有个PHPExcel扩展,是可以实现你的要求的。我这里有个可以读取多个工作薄的自定义excel类,试试看:?php / excel.class.php / class Excel { / 从excel文件中取得所有数据。并转换成指定编码格式。

常用的用PHP读取EXCEL的方法有以下三种,各自有各自的优缺点。个人推荐用第三种方法,因为它可以跨平台使用。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: php获取表格单元格数据 php获取表格单元格数据的函数
本文地址: https://pptw.com/jishu/9293.html
php系统数据库连接 php连接数据库有什么用 php读取数据库表格 php查询数据库内容表格

游客 回复需填写必要信息